How to Shade: An Easy-to-Follow Shading Guide

If you are unsure where to apply shading, please start by checking the outer edges of your face.

Basically, you just need to lightly add shading to the hairline that frames the face, below the cheekbones, and the jawline.

Basic shading order

1. Apply only a small amount of the product to the brush.

2. Gently stroke your hairline and temples.

3. Please insert it diagonally below the cheekbone.

4. Please connect along the jawline.

5. Use the remaining amount to tidy up the bridge of your nose.

How to contour a round face

Align the outer edges of the face vertically The key is to make your face look long and slim.

Shading location

✔ Temples and both sides of the forehead
✔ Outer and lower part of the cheekbone
✔ From below the ears to both sides of the jawline

 

How to do shading

✔ Apply cheekbone shading in a slight diagonal line from in front of the ear towards the inner cheek.

✔ Loosen upwards to prevent sagging

✔ Connect the area below the cheekbones, the jawline, and the temples vertically, and blend upwards.

How to contour a long face

Rather than reducing the sides of the face Focus on making the top and bottom lengths look shorter. You have to do it

Shading location

✔ Upper forehead hairline
✔ Right below the chin
✔ Below the cheekbones, short and horizontal
✔ Minimize shading on the sides of the face

How to contour an angular face

Corners that look like they are sticking out The key point is to add shading that gently wraps around it.

Shading location

✔ Both corners of the forehead
✔ Temples
✔ The protruding part of the jawbone
✔ Apply only a light layer under the cheekbones

 

How to do shading

✔ Focus on both jawbones

Generously softening the straight lines helps to refine the look.

How to contour inverted triangle or heart-shaped faces

looks spacious Tidy up the upper part of the face It is important to do it.

Shading location

Both sides of the forehead and the temples
✔ Outer cheekbone
✔ Only a very small amount for the chin
✔ Skip the sides of the jawline

 

How to do shading

✔ Shading focusing on both sides of the forehead and temples

✔ If your cheekbones look wide, apply a short shade only to the outer edges and do not extend it all the way to the inner part of the cheeks.

 


Tips for making shading look natural

✅ Avoid colors that are too darker than your skin tone.

It is best to start by using a shade that is one or two tones darker than your skin tone.

Calm colors that look like actual facial shadows look more natural than colors with strong red or yellow undertones.

 

✅ Make the outer part darker than the inner part

If the shading extends to the center of the face, it can look like streaks.

Please apply a slightly darker shade along the hairline and in front of the ears, and blend it so that it becomes lighter towards the center of the face.

✅ Do not apply thickly all at once

Do not apply the product on the brush directly to your face; instead, tap it on the back of your hand.

You should add only the missing parts one layer at a time to reduce the chance of failure.

✅ Check boundaries in bright lighting

Even if it looks natural indoors, the shading boundaries can be clearly visible in sunlight.

After finishing your makeup, please check your hairline and jawline by a window or under bright lighting.
